Copyright © 2012 Spider Choice. Snowblind theme by c.bavota & Juan Gordillo. Powered by WordPress.
I have been asked this questions several times so I hope this helps!
Importing from an RSS feed
2.0.x
2.0 introduced this as an option in the Admin menu under “Import”.
First, save the RSS feed you wish to import someplace on your local machine. This would be the source and would come from the site that has the content you wish to import into your WP blog. A simple way to get the feed into a text file is to find the RSS link for that site, click it and view it in your browser, then copy/paste that to a text file. Or, of course, use your preferred tools.
Click the “Browse” button and navigate to the file containing the feed you wish to import and click “Import” to let it run.
Note: Depending on the feed and format, you may not get the entire thing loaded on the first attempt. One option is to determine how much got imported (Manage -> Posts) and remove those sections from your saved RSS file and then re-import. Lather, rinse, repeat as necessary.
Note that newlines will be converted to
. Therefore be sure there is no newlines between any
..
s.
Pre 2.x
WordPress also has a generic RSS importer, which you can find in your WordPress source at wp-admin/import-rss.php. If your current blogging system can export in a valid RSS format, you can import that into WordPress.
Importing the RSS data is done by running the import-rss.php script from the server. For security reasons you have to edit the script to point to the file where the RSS data is stored.
If you have your blog at http://example.com, you can place your file, for example oldblog.xml, in the wp-admin directory on your site.
Edit import-rss.php by changing the value of RSSFILE in the beginning of the script. After you have changed this, run the script by accessing the script with your browser, in this case you’ll go to http://example.com/wp-admin/import-rss.php.
If the script finds your file, a link marked Begin RSS Import occur, and by pressing this link the import will start.
The RSS data are now imported, and you can remove the RSS file and restore the script.
Importing from [X]HTML
Using trial and error one can make an e.g., perl script to concatenate [X]HTML files as RSS s, saving into a single file.xml, then import that as RSS. Note however to first remove any newlines between
..
s, as mentioned above.
The format allowed is quite simple in fact. Just make each HTML file into an as below and concatenate them together:
Wed, 30 Jan 2009 12:00:00 +0000 Kites
Taiwan
Fun times
What great times we had…
And then Bob…
…
Just be sure the line is a single long line with no newlines embedded.
If your HTML is well-formed, you can try using the Import HTML plugin.
Google Blog Converters
In case the above methods don’t work, you can try Google Blog Converters.
This tool can convert Blogger export into WordPress format. It also supports conversion from Movable Type & LiveJournal to Blogger format. You can take the Blogger format then convert it again into WordPress format.
For more information or if you have any comments about how to import or export of RSS feeds please feel free to contact us at www.spiderchoice.com
Spider Choice Inc.
Web Marketing Solutions
SEO – PPC – Internet Marketing
Toronto & Port Dover, Canada



March 8, 2012 at 2:08 pm
I truly thankful to discover this website on bing, just what I was seeking for : D too bookmarked .
March 8, 2012 at 10:54 pm
Hi, this is a great blog!
March 9, 2012 at 1:10 am
Very good post. I merely found your blog and wished to say that I have truly enjoyed browsing your website posts. In fact I’ll be subscribing for your feed and I we imagine you write again quickly!
March 14, 2012 at 4:44 pm
so much superb info on here, : D.
April 16, 2012 at 3:06 am
Recent Blogroll Additions………
[...]usually posts some really fascinating stuff like this. If you are new to this site[...]………
April 16, 2012 at 5:55 am
Pretty nice post. I recently stumbled upon your blog and wanted to mention that I’ve really enjoyed surfing around your site posts. After all I’ll be subscribing for a feed and I hope you write again soon!
April 16, 2012 at 2:42 pm
Merely wanna comment on few general things, The website pattern is perfect, the articles is real wonderful.
April 16, 2012 at 3:54 pm
I want to express appreciation to you just for rescuing me from such a issue. Because of surfing around throughout the the web and getting opinions that were not helpful, I was thinking my life was well over. Living without the presence of strategies to the issues you’ve fixed by means of your main review is a serious case, as well as the kind that could have badly damaged my entire career if I had not discovered the blog. Your personal understanding and kindness in maneuvering all the things was very helpful. I’m not sure what I would have done if I hadn’t come across such a stuff like this. I can at this time look forward to my future. Thanks so much for your professional and results-oriented help. I won’t be reluctant to refer your web page to anyone who needs and wants recommendations on this issue.
April 16, 2012 at 4:16 pm
Super blog
April 17, 2012 at 12:21 am
I’m not sure where you’re getting your info, but good topic. I needs to spend some time learning much more or understanding more. Thanks for excellent info I was looking for this info for my mission.
April 17, 2012 at 1:12 pm
Youre so cool! I dont suppose Ive read anything like this before. So nice to find somebody with some original thoughts on this subject. realy thank you for starting this up. this website is something that is needed on the web, someone with a little originality. useful job for bringing something new to the internet!
April 18, 2012 at 12:25 am
I’m not sure where you are getting your information, but good topic. I needs to spend some time learning much more or understanding more. Thanks for wonderful information I was looking for this info for my mission.